STATE TIMBER SALE CR-22-5026, CEDAR MOUNTAIN POLES A public oral auction will be conducted at the Idaho Department of Lands office, 3258 W. Industrial Loop, Coeur d'Alene, ID 83815, at 10:00 a.m. local time, on Wednesday, April 3, 2013 for an estimated 215 MBF of timber and 2,600 cedar poles (125,410 LF) marked or otherwise designated for cutting. In addition, there is an unestimated volume of pulplogs that may be removed at the option of the purchaser. Prior to bidding, eligible bidders shall present a certified check or bank draft payable to Treasurer, State of Idaho, or a bid bond acceptable to the State, in the amount of $31,048.88 which is 10% of the appraised net sale value of $310,488.75. The successful bidder's deposit will be forfeited to the State should the bidder fail to complete the contract. The State will not accept bids from parties who are delinquent on payments on existing state contracts. The average starting minimum bid price is $284.90 per MBF and $2.42 per LF for cedar poles. The sale is located within Section 36, Township 53N, Range 03W, B.M., Kootenai County, State of Idaho. Sale duration is 2 years. The sale may include blowdown and/or insect and disease infected timber which may result in additional volume and recovery reductions. Interested purchasers should carefully examine the sale and make their own estimates as to volume recovery, surface conditions, and proposed construction prior to bidding on the sale. Additional information concerning the timber and conditions of sale is available to the public and interested bidders on the department's timber sale website at https://apps.idl.idaho.gov/timbersale or from the Idaho Department of Lands office, Coeur d'Alene, Idaho. Please note that there are new insurance requirements posted on the timber sale website. The State Board of Land Commissioners reserves the right to reject any and all bids provided that good and sufficient grounds for rejecting the bid shall be stated in the rejection notice and shall not be in violation of applicable law. 2013 Open Trench Project CITY OF COEUR D'ALENE WASTEWATER UTILITY Notice of Advertisement for Bids Sealed Bids will be received by the City Council of the City of Coeur d'Alene at the office of the City Clerk of said City on or before the 18th day of March 2013, until the hour of 2:00 p.m. for the 2013 Open Trench Project. The project consists of the following: Open trench sewer construction of approximately 850 lineal feet of 8" sanitary sewer main, including full-width road reconstruction, sewer service installations for 16 homes totaling approximately 2,500 LF, two residential sewage lift stations, landscaping, and miscellaneous concrete and asphalt surface repair. Bids will be opened at the Old Council Chambers at City Hall on March 18, 2013, at 2:00 p.m. All interested individuals are welcome to attend. Bid forms, bidder's instructions, specifications, and contract forms may be examined at the following locations: \u2022 City Clerk's Office, City of Coeur d'Alene, 710 Mullan Avenue, Coeur d'Alene, Idaho \u2022 J-U-B ENGINEERS, Inc., 7825 Meadowlark Way, Coeur d'Alene, Idaho \u2022 Associated General Contractors, 411 W. Haycraft Avenue, Suite C-3, Coeur d'Alene, Idaho \u2022 Associated General Contractors, E. 4935 Trent, Spokane, Washington \u2022 Spokane Regional Plan Center, 209 N. Havana Street, Spokane, Washington Copies may be obtained at the office of the City Clerk, City of Coeur d'Alene, 710 Mullan Avenue, Coeur d'Alene, Idaho, (208)769-2231 upon payment of Fifty Dollars and 00/100 ($50.00), non-refundable, for each set. The standard set of contract documents includes reduced (half size) drawings. Full size drawings may be obtained at J-U-B ENGINEERS, Inc. for the cost of reproduction. A Pre-Bid Conference will be held at 1:00 p.m. on March 12, 2013, at the Old Council Chambers at City Hall, 710 Mullan Avenue, Coeur d'Alene, Idaho. All bids shall be presented or otherwise delivered to the City Clerk in a sealed envelope with a concise statement marked on the outside identifying the project to which the bid pertains. All bids shall contain one of the following forms of bidder's security in an amount equal to 5% of the amount bid: a) Cash, b) Cashiers Check made payable to the City, c) Certified Check made payable to the City, or d) bidder's bond executed by a qualified Idaho Surety Company, made payable to the City. Bids will remain subject to acceptance for thirty five (35) days after the bid opening. Davis-Bacon Wage Rates will not be applicable to this project. The City, in accordance with Title VI of the Civil Rights Act of 1964, 78 stat. 252, 42 U.S.C. 2000d to 2000d-4 and Tittle 49, Code of Federal Regulations, Department of Transportation, Subtitle A, Office of the Secretary Part 21, Nondiscrimination in Federally-assisted programs of the Department of Transportation issued pursuant to such Act, hereby notifies all bidders that it will affirmatively ensure that in any contract entered into pursuant to the advertisement, disadvantaged business enterprises as defined at 49 CFR Part 23 will be afforded full opportunity to submit bids in response to this invitation and will not be discriminated against on the grounds of race, color, national origin, or sex in consideration for an award.
